Sayfa Açılışına Gizli Etkileşim Zamanlayıcısı Eklemek, Sessizce Puan Kazanmak
Bazen bir kullanıcı bir şey yapmadan bile sayfanın canlı olduğunu göstermek gerekir. Çünkü algoritmalar kullanıcı davranışını sadece gözüyle değil, kulaklarıyla da “dinler”. Ve bazı sinyaller sessiz çalışır. İşte sayfa açılır açılmaz devreye giren bir zamanlayıcı, dışarıdan görünmeyen ama içeride etkileşim sinyalleri yayan bir sistemle seni zirveye çıkarabilir. Konu, sessizliği bile puanlayan yapay zekaya fısıldamaksa, bu yazı onun nasıl yapılacağını anlatıyor.
Görünmeyen Etkileşimler: Var Olup da Yokmuş Gibi Yapanlar
Gerçek kullanıcı eylemlerini Google Analytics, Yandex Metrica veya benzeri sistemler doğrudan algılar. Ancak kullanıcı hiçbir şey yapmadığında bile algoritmaya "hareket" olduğunu anlatmak mümkün. Çünkü etkileşim sadece tıklamakla oluşmaz; zaman, DOM hareketi ve olay sinyalleri de birer puandır.
Sayfa açıldığında tetiklenen bir zamanlayıcı, bu görünmeyen puanları akıtmaya başlar. Ve bunu kullanıcı görmeden, anlamadan, hissetmeden yapmak mümkündür.
1. Sayfa Açılışına Kodla Zamanlayıcı Yerleştirme
window.addEventListener("load", function() { let etkiZamani = 0; let zamanlayici = setInterval(() => { etkiZamani += 5; // Etkileşim sinyali gönder gtag('event', 'gizli-etkileşim', { event_label: etkiZamani + ' saniye', event_category: 'arka-plan' }); // Belirli bir sürede durdur if (etkiZamani >= 60) clearInterval(zamanlayici); }, 5000); });
Bu yapı, sayfa açıldığı andan itibaren her 5 saniyede bir görünmeyen bir etkileşim gönderir. Kullanıcı hiçbir şey yapmasa bile sayfa "canlı" kalır. Google bu sinyalleri fark eder ve bunu “dwell time” veya “engagement” olarak yorumlar.
2. Zamanlayıcının Daha Derin Etki Bırakması İçin DOM Gölgelemesi
Zamanlayıcı sadece sinyal göndermekle kalmaz, aynı zamanda DOM içinde küçük değişiklikler yaratarak sayfanın aktif olduğunu da gösterebilir. Örneğin, kullanıcıya görünmeyen ama DOM'a yansıyan bir güncelleme eklenebilir:
let gizliDiv = document.createElement('div'); gizliDiv.style.display = 'none'; document.body.appendChild(gizliDiv); let sayaç = 0; let zamanlayici2 = setInterval(() => { sayaç++; gizliDiv.innerText = "etki-" + sayaç; }, 3000);
Bu küçük değişiklikler, sayfanın içerik yönünden aktif kalmasını sağlar. Web tarayıcıları ve analiz araçları bu değişimleri etkileşim olarak işaretleyebilir. Özellikle kullanıcı pasifken bu yöntem çok güçlüdür.
3. Sessiz Scroll: Kullanıcının Yaptığını Kodla Simüle Et
Scroll, algoritmalar için ciddi bir kalite göstergesidir. Ama her kullanıcı scroll yapmaz. O yüzden zamanlayıcı ile birlikte hafif, hissedilmeyecek kadar küçük bir scroll hareketi de yapılabilir:
setTimeout(() => { let pos = 0; let yavaşScroll = setInterval(() => { pos += 1; window.scrollTo(0, pos); if (pos > 10) clearInterval(yavaşScroll); }, 1000); }, 7000);
Kullanıcı bu scroll'u hissetmez bile. Ama sayfa bir miktar hareket ettiği için sistem bunu bir davranış gibi algılar. Aslında bu, "hareket" hissini algoritmaya kodla fısıldamaktır.
4. Sayfa İçinde Mikro Olmayan Makro Etki: Ghost Events
Zamanlayıcının her 10 saniyede bir sahte bir tıklama simüle etmesini sağlayarak sayfa içi yoğun bir etkileşim hissi yaratabilirsin. Bu da zamanla sıralamayı etkileyen faktörlerden biridir:
let ghostEvent = setInterval(() => { let fakeClick = new Event('click'); document.body.dispatchEvent(fakeClick); }, 10000);
Bu tarz tıklamalar, kullanıcıya görünmese bile arka planda sistemlerin dikkatini çeker. Özellikle “interactivity” gibi metrikleri etkileyen sistemlerde güçlü bir iz bırakır.
5. Etkileşim Yaratmadan Etkileşim Kazanmak
Bu yöntem, teknik olarak etik dışı değil. Çünkü kullanıcıya zarar vermiyor. Ancak algoritmaya "fazladan" veri sunuyor. Bu da sayfayı daha "aktif" göstererek arama motorlarında avantaja dönüştürülebilir.
Google ve Yandex gibi sistemler, belirli davranışları veri olarak görmeye programlandılar. Ve bu davranışlar kodla üretilebiliyorsa, demek ki kullanıcıya yük olmadan sıralama kazanmak mümkündür.
Zamanı Kodla Eğmek: Gerçekte Olmayan Etkileşimleri Hissettirmek
Sayfa açılır açılmaz başlatılan bir zamanlayıcı; scroll simülasyonu, görünmez DOM güncellemeleri, sahte click olayları ve sinyallerle birleştiğinde, algoritmanın gözünde senin siten “etkileşim şampiyonu” gibi görünür. Gerçek kullanıcı sayısı az olabilir, ama etki büyük olur. Çünkü bu zamanlayıcı, sadece zamanla oynamaz. Aynı zamanda gerçeklikle de oynar.
Ve bu oyun, kodla yazılmış bir gerçekliktir. Görünmeyen bir orkestradır. Sessizce ama sürekli çalan bir senfonidir. Google bunu bir konser zanneder. Sen aslında sadece çalma tuşuna bastın.